解决OpenVPN连接不到的问题:详尽指南与解决方案

OpenVPN是一种流行的虚拟专用网络(VPN)解决方案,因其强大的加密功能和灵活的配置而受到广泛欢迎。然而,有时用户在连接OpenVPN时会遇到问题,无法成功连接。这篇文章将深入探讨OpenVPN连接不到的常见原因以及解决方案,帮助用户顺利使用这一工具。

OpenVPN连接不到的常见原因

在尝试连接OpenVPN时,如果出现连接失败的情况,可能是由以下几个原因引起的:

  • 网络问题:本地网络配置或ISP的限制可能导致连接失败。
  • 防火墙设置:本地防火墙或路由器的设置可能阻止OpenVPN的流量。
  • 服务器问题:OpenVPN服务器可能处于宕机状态,或服务器地址配置错误。
  • 配置文件问题:客户端的配置文件可能设置不正确,或使用了不匹配的协议。
  • 权限问题:操作系统的权限设置可能导致OpenVPN客户端无法正常工作。

解决OpenVPN连接不到问题的步骤

为了修复OpenVPN连接不到的问题,可以按照以下步骤进行故障排除:

1. 检查网络连接

确保设备已连接到互联网,尝试访问其他网站以验证网络是否正常。若网络不稳定,可以尝试:

  • 重新启动路由器和调制解调器。
  • 使用有线连接而非无线网络,测试连接稳定性。

2. 检查防火墙和安全软件设置

某些防火墙和安全软件可能会阻止OpenVPN连接。要解决此问题:

  • 临时禁用防火墙和安全软件,测试OpenVPN连接。
  • 如果连接成功,请在防火墙中添加OpenVPN的例外规则。

3. 验证OpenVPN服务器状态

确保所使用的OpenVPN服务器正常运行。你可以:

  • 联系VPN服务提供商,确认服务器状态。
  • 检查配置文件中的服务器地址是否正确。

4. 核实OpenVPN配置文件

配置文件的正确性对OpenVPN的连接至关重要。请确认:

  • 配置文件中使用的协议(UDP/TCP)是否正确。
  • 相关证书和密钥文件是否正确引用。

5. 确保具备足够权限

在某些操作系统中,用户可能需要管理员权限才能运行OpenVPN。可以尝试:

  • 右键单击OpenVPN客户端,选择“以管理员身份运行”。
  • 检查操作系统的安全策略,确保没有限制OpenVPN的执行。

常见OpenVPN连接问题的解决方案

连接超时

如果在尝试连接时出现连接超时,可以考虑以下解决方案:

  • 更改OpenVPN客户端的连接端口,尝试使用默认的1194或443端口。
  • 尝试其他服务器,看看是否能够连接。

身份验证失败

身份验证失败通常是因为凭证错误,可以检查:

  • 确认用户名和密码是否正确。
  • 确保使用了正确的证书或密钥。

无法解析主机

如果出现无法解析主机的错误,可能是DNS问题,可以尝试:

  • 在网络设置中手动指定DNS服务器,如8.8.8.8(Google公共DNS)。
  • 使用IP地址直接连接VPN服务器。

连接成功但无法访问互联网

在成功连接OpenVPN后,若无法访问互联网,可以尝试:

  • 确保启用了“通过VPN使用默认网关”的选项。
  • 检查VPN客户端的路由设置。

FAQ部分

1. OpenVPN连接时提示“连接失败”该怎么办?

首先,检查网络连接是否正常,然后验证OpenVPN服务器状态和配置文件的正确性。如果依然无法解决,建议查看OpenVPN日志文件,获取更详细的错误信息。

2. OpenVPN的默认端口是什么?

OpenVPN的默认端口通常是1194(UDP),不过在一些情况下,用户可能会选择其他端口进行连接,如443(TCP)以绕过防火墙。

3. 如何重置OpenVPN配置文件?

如果需要重置OpenVPN配置文件,可以删除当前的配置文件,然后从VPN服务提供商处重新下载最新的配置文件。

4. 在手机上使用OpenVPN连接失败该如何处理?

在手机上使用OpenVPN时,可以尝试以下措施:检查手机的网络设置,确认VPN权限已经授予,更新OpenVPN应用至最新版本。

5. 使用OpenVPN时数据传输速度慢的原因是什么?

数据传输速度慢可能是因为网络带宽限制、VPN服务器的负载过高,或者加密设置过于复杂,可以尝试选择不同的服务器,或调整加密级别。

结论

虽然OpenVPN连接问题可能让用户感到沮丧,但通过上述步骤和解决方案,大多数问题都能够顺利解决。了解如何进行故障排除,可以提高使用VPN的体验,保护个人隐私和网络安全。如果在尝试解决问题后仍然存在困难,建议咨询VPN服务提供商的技术支持。

正文完